How much does an associate software engineer earn in Bristol, RI?

The average associate software engineer in Bristol, RI earns between $52,000 and $88,000 annually. This compares to the national average associate software engineer range of $60,000 to $102,000.

Average associate software engineer salary in Bristol, RI

$67,000
